Understanding IOPs

An IOP, short for Intensive Outpatient Program, is a structured and comprehensive form of treatment for individuals who require more than outpatient care but do not need round-the-clock supervision in a residential treatment center. It offers a middle ground between inpatient programs and traditional outpatient therapy, providing a higher level of treatment and support while allowing participants to maintain their daily routines.

IOPs are typically designed to accommodate individuals who have completed a detoxification program or have stabilized symptoms but still require intensive therapeutic support. The primary focus of an IOP is to assist individuals in overcoming their substance abuse or managing their mental health in a less restrictive environment than an inpatient facility.

The Benefits of IOPs

There are numerous advantages to choosing an IOP as part of your journey towards recovery and well-being:

  • Flexibility: IOPs are designed to fit around your schedule, allowing you to attend treatment sessions during the day or evening while still fulfilling your commitments to work, school, or family.
  • Supportive Environment: Being part of an IOP provides you with a supportive community of peers who understand your struggles and can offer guidance, encouragement, and accountability.
  • Continuity of Care: IOPs often collaborate with other healthcare professionals such as therapists or psychiatrists, ensuring a comprehensive and coordinated approach to your treatment plan.

How IOPs Operate

Each IOP operates differently, but there are some core components you can expect to encounter during your participation:

  1. Assessment: You will undergo a comprehensive assessment to determine the appropriate level of care and create an individualized treatment plan tailored to your unique needs.
  2. Structured Sessions: IOPs consist of structured therapy sessions, which usually occur several times per week. These sessions may include individual counseling, group therapy, psychoeducation, and skill-building exercises.
  3. Support Services: In addition to therapy sessions, IOPs often provide support services such as case management, assistance with accessing community resources, and family involvement programs.
  4. Duration: The length of an IOP can vary based on your specific circumstances and progress. Typically, IOPs can last anywhere from a few weeks to several months.

Choosing the Right IOP

When deciding on an IOP that aligns with your needs and objectives, consider the following factors:

  • Accreditation: Ensure that the IOP you choose is accredited by reputable organizations, demonstrating their adherence to high standards of care.
  • Staff Qualifications: Research the credentials and expertise of the IOP's staff, including therapists, counselors, and medical professionals, to ensure you receive top-notch care.
